Im new here so would appreciate the help Im creating a Side Scroller platformer which would also have Dialogue Interaction at certain areas (via Radio or interacting with characters/objects). e.g.: Say the character gets to an area and a text blurb pops on the app left corner, the character stops and cant move forward during this time, you tap the screen and your own response comes up and so on. Once complete, the character is able to move forward.
Hi,Welcome to the forum.One way of doing it is add an object to game.And an UI with your dialog box and option to choose.When the character hits that object the dialog box appears.Add a Menu Jump in world on top of that object and check pause game world option.Finally connect the menu jump to the UI that has option. Make a simple game to check this function first as you are new. Game world : a ball as a character and a platform to roll diagonally that make ball to roll and in end add object platform with collision object and top of it add menu jump that occupies the object box.Now go back to root/world add an UI with dialog and connect menu jump to it. This is only one of many ways to do a cutscene, you don't need to duplicate the world if you don't want to as you could use a menu jump to have the same effect and when it completes it'll go straight back to the game from where you left off
Hmm.... Yes I tried the menu jump but how do you go about linking up the nodes? I linked the last dialogue node to the load game world node and the problem is that the game then restarts from the beginning of the level...
Okay, you may be trying to over complicate this. Treat this setup as a pause menu. When you pause the game and then unpause, you will start from where you were.
I see.... that makes sense. Im definitely pausing the game here but the problem is that when I reconnect my last dialogue to the Load section in the world node (please see attached) then it restarts from the beginning... Im trying to add a checkpoint of some sort but its not working out.
the issue is that you are reconnecting to the world when you do not need to. you will find that if you remove that, it will be easier to fo.
